One great example of this happened during the spring this year when we planted our garden and I planted my sunflowers. My husband and I planned this together and planting the sunflowers this year yielded groupings of sunflowers facing the fence instead of the yard.
I know….. Lessons learned, right! The upside is our very nice neighbors can see them from their yard since they have grown to be 9 to 11 feet tall, again… I know… This “Pearls of Wisdom” section will be dedicated to sharing life lessons. In this instance when I plant them next year I will go right back to where I planted them last year which was perfect, in the four corners of the center planter in the center of the yard. This way you can see them from all areas of the yard and the fence does not block the sun from the East.

This photo is taken standing up against the fence. All of the Sunflowers in the backyard semi-circle are facing the fence. The neighbors to the South enjoyed them since they grew to be 14+ feet tall.
